blind not able to see; having no sight.
competitor a person, group, or thing engaged in a contest.
complication something that makes a situation more difficult or involved.
everyday happening daily; routine.
glitter to shine brightly; sparkle.
grave1 a hole dug in the ground where a dead body is buried.
impression a belief or a feeling that is created at the beginning of an experience.
invasion an act or instance of invading by an enemy or hostile army.
occupy to take and control.
pal (informal) a fairly close friend.
revolution the overthrow of a political system or government by force, and the setting up of a new government in its place.
selection the act of choosing one thing from a group.
separate not connected or not attached.
slump to sink down or fall with all one's weight.
sober not drunk; not intoxicated.
